Engineering Prowess Behind the Damdar Performance

The heart of the Apache RTR 180 beats with genuine racing DNA. TVS engineers have crafted a 177.4cc single-cylinder engine that delivers an impressive 16.62 bhp while maintaining remarkable fuel efficiency for daily usage. (TVS Apache RTR 180) This isn’t just marketing speak—the engine genuinely performs when you twist the throttle.

What sets this powerplant apart is its refined power delivery. Unlike many performance bikes that feel aggressive and unforgiving in city traffic, the RTR 180 offers smooth acceleration that works equally well for overtaking on highways and navigating crowded streets. The engine pulls cleanly from as low as 2000 RPM, making stop-and-go traffic manageable rather than exhausting.

The five-speed gearbox deserves special mention for its precision. Each shift feels deliberate and positive, with gear ratios optimized for Indian riding conditions. First gear provides enough torque for steep inclines, while fifth gear enables comfortable highway cruising without excessive engine stress.

Daily Usability That Actually Makes Sense

TVS clearly studied how Indians actually use motorcycles before designing the RTR 180. The riding position strikes an ideal balance between sportiness and comfort, allowing riders to maintain an aggressive stance when the mood strikes while remaining comfortable during long commutes.(TVS Apache RTR 180)

The seat height of 800mm accommodates most Indian riders without requiring tiptoe balancing at traffic lights. The handlebar positioning reduces strain on wrists and shoulders during extended riding sessions, addressing a common complaint with sport-oriented motorcycles.

Fuel efficiency remains impressive despite the performance focus. Real-world testing consistently delivers between 45-50 kmpl in mixed riding conditions, making this bike economically viable for daily commuting. The 12-liter fuel tank provides adequate range for most users’ weekly requirements.

Build Quality That Inspires Confidence

Indian roads demand robust construction, and the Apache RTR 180 delivers admirably. The chassis feels solid without being overly heavy, inspiring confidence when navigating potholes and uneven surfaces that characterize urban riding.

The suspension setup demonstrates TVS’s understanding of local conditions. The front telescopic forks and rear monoshock absorb road irregularities effectively while maintaining good feedback for spirited riding. This balance ensures the bike remains comfortable for passengers during daily use.

Braking performance has received significant attention, with a 270mm front disc and 130mm rear drum providing strong stopping power. The brake feel is progressive and predictable, crucial for safety in unpredictable traffic conditions.

Technology Integration for Modern Riders

Digital instrumentation provides clear information without overwhelming the rider. The speedometer, odometer, and fuel gauge are easily readable in various lighting conditions, while the gear position indicator helps new riders develop smooth shifting techniques.

LED lighting throughout improves visibility and adds a premium feel. The headlight provides excellent illumination for night riding, while LED tail lights ensure better visibility to following traffic.
